Frequently Asked Questions about Commonwealth

What type of rentals are currently available in Commonwealth?

There are currently 9183 Apartments for Rent in Commonwealth, MA with pricing that ranges from $775 to $25,543. There are also 6573 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Commonwealth ranging from $820 to $21,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Commonwealth?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Commonwealth ranges from $820 to $21,000 with an average monthly rent of $5,872.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Commonwealth?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Commonwealth range from $1,000 to $12,500,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,469 to $11,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,400 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$775.
